Inside our Eco-Indigo launch: A milestone in sustaintable denim

We had the pleasure of hosting an intimate lunch with LA-based denim brand Citizens of Humanity to celebrate the launch of their innovative Eco-Indigo Collection—an industry-first revolution in sustainable denim. This collection redefines the future of responsible fashion, setting a new benchmark for eco-conscious production. You can read more about the initiative here. Guests, including Caroline Tran, Brooke Testoni, Talisa Sutton, Victoria Burns, Jess Pecoraro, dressed in styles from the new collection, enjoyed an intimate afternoon and had the opportunity to hear from Citizens of Humanity Creative Director Marianne McDonald about the initiative. 

Set against the stunning backdrop of Sydney’s Bondi Beach, the event took place at the iconic Icebergs Dining Room—a fitting venue, as it also reflects Citizens of Humanity’s commitment to sustainability. Embracing eco-conscious practices, the restaurant features a 95% induction-based kitchen powered by renewable energy and prioritises sourcing produce from local Australian farmers, fishers, and producers.

Partnering with TNT to exclusively launch our Eco Indigo collection in Australia is deeply meaningful to us. Vanessa Spencer and the TNT team are incredibly talented—creative forces when it comes to curating thoughtful, elevated spaces that allow our product to shine. They’ve created a stunning environment where conscious design and style can coexist beautifully, and we’re proud to be showcased in a setting that reflects the values and aesthetics we care deeply about. Eco Indigo is a major step in our commitment to reduce our environmental impact—a bio-based dye that cuts oil dependency and CO₂ emissions without compromising on quality. Sharing this innovation with TNT, a partner who understands both the artistry and urgency of what we’re building, makes this moment even more meaningful.

Marianne McDonald - Creative Director

"At TNT, our partnership with Citizens of Humanity Group has always been grounded in shared values — a deep commitment to craftsmanship, sustainability, and doing things differently. So to be their exclusive partner for the Australian launch of this global innovation is a real honour." - Vanessa Spencer, The New Trend Co-Founder and Brand Director

The event seamlessly united both brands, offering a curated experience of exceptional food, handcrafted cocktails, and a shared commitment to innovation in fashion—all tied together with a denim-inspired theme in the styling.
